Jamie Carragher predicts Liverpool Vs Man United clash: See his predicted score

The former Liverpool defender is predicting a 2-2 draw for the super Sunday clash.

The skysports columnist gave his reasons for arriving at that score prediction. He says the match will have a huge effect on Liverpool's top four ambition.

"If Liverpool win, it doesn't mean United are out of the top-four race." He said:

"But I think if United win and maybe if the other teams around United get a good result it will put a bit of a gap between themselves and
Liverpool.

"It may make it very difficult then for Liverpool to get into the top four.

"I'd love to see Liverpool win the game, obviously, but I actually think it will be a draw.

"I can see a 2-2. Rooney is coming back into form and I think Anthony Martial is a fantastic player.

"The problems Liverpool have at the moment, conceding goals with their goalkeeper and back four, you can't see Liverpool keeping United out."
